Vitamins maintain Health and Wellness

Vitamins are essential for maintaining our health and preventing various diseases. A lack of vitamins can lead to many health problems, such as depression and low energy levels. Some of the most important vitamins for overall health include Vitamin A, B-complex, C, D, and E. It's important to make sure you're getting enough of these vitamins in your diet, especially if you don't eat a lot of fruits and vegetables.

What Type of Vitamins?

Water soluble vitamins dissolve in water and are flushed out of the body through urine. This means that you need to replenish these vitamins regularly, as they're not stored in the body. Fat soluble vitamins, on the other hand, dissolve in fat and are stored in the liver and fatty tissues. This means that you only need to take them once a day, as they're absorbed slowly and released over time.

The different types of vitamins play important roles in our health. Some of the most important water-soluble vitamins include Vitamin C, which helps fight infection and keep us healthy, and Vitamin B-complex, which is essential for energy production and metabolism. Some of the most important fat-soluble vitamins include Vitamin A, which is necessary for healthy vision and skin, and Vitamin D, which helps our bodies absorb calcium and keep our bones healthy.

What is an IV Drip Vitamin?

An iv-drip vitamin is a form of intravenous therapy that delivers vitamins and other nutrients directly to the bloodstream. This allows the body to absorb the nutrients more quickly and efficiently than if they were taken orally.

Why might I need an IV Drip Vitamin?

There are many reasons why you might need an iv-drip vitamin. For example, if you're unable to get all the nutrients you need from your diet, or if you have a medical condition that affects nutrient absorption, then you may benefit from this type of therapy. An iv-drip vitamin can also be helpful for athletes who need extra nutrients to support their strenuous activity level.
